About the Role
The Technician III‑Roving role involves operating and maintaining facility mechanical and supporting systems, conducting structured inspections, and performing both preventative and corrective maintenance. The technician must follow established processes and comply with all internal and external requirements, including environmental, health and safety, and fire protection standards. Key duties include troubleshooting equipment, performing regular monitoring inspections, responding to routine and on‑demand service requests, managing the work order lifecycle, and assisting with the implementation of preventative maintenance programs. The technician also conducts facility walk‑throughs, ensures asset integrity, supports tenant satisfaction, participates in facility‑related projects, and maintains compliance with corporate and legislative policies. • Conduct structured inspections and perform preventive and corrective maintenance on mechanical and other facility systems. • Troubleshoot equipment, report deficiencies, and recommend enhancements. • Manage work orders from dispatch through completion, documenting resolutions in the maintenance database. • Perform facility walk‑throughs to monitor mechanical, electrical, and other equipment for uptime and asset integrity. • Assist in implementing and refining preventative maintenance programs, escalating identified deficiencies. • Provide high‑quality service to enhance tenant and customer satisfaction. • Participate in facility‑related projects while ensuring compliance with health, safety, and environmental policies. • Maintain and service assigned tools, arranging repairs or replacements as needed. • Submit all expenditures promptly and adhere to required personal protective equipment (PPE) protocols. • Mentor lower‑level technicians to support their development and skill growth.

What You Bring
Candidates must have a high school diploma with trades training or certification, at least three years of experience in preventive and corrective maintenance of HVAC, pneumatic, or hydraulic systems, and solid knowledge of building automation and HVAC systems. Additional requirements include a strong safety mindset, client‑service orientation, effective communication, mentoring ability, willingness to work shifts and be on‑call, a valid driver’s license, and the ability to obtain appropriate security clearance. • Maintain a valid driver’s license, obtain required security clearance, and be available for on‑call or emergency call‑outs. • Demonstrate strong communication skills for data exchange, feedback, and clarification.
